onearizoldman 11-14-2004 01:12 PM

engine code?
 
ok I have this code on my truck P0514 Battery Temperature Sensor Performance / Rationality
Can anyone tell me what it means?

TomW 11-14-2004 01:59 PM

There are sensors at the bottom of the battery tray. They monitor the temp of the battery. Could be one of 'em has headed south.

phox_mulder 11-14-2004 05:24 PM


Originally posted by onearizoldman
are they something that are really important? I live in Tucson Az.
Are they just a dealer item?

The computer controls the battery charge rate and gets input from the temp sensors along with voltage sensors.

If they go bad, the batteries might not recharge, or might overcharge.

Either could leave you stranded, or be a factor in a battery exploding and showering your engine compartment with acid.

I'd bet it is a Dealer only item.

SBishop 12-08-2004 11:27 AM

There is only one battery temp. sensor. It is under the drivers side battery.

onearizoldman 12-08-2004 11:51 AM

Thanks I found that out after taking out the batteries. The ******* tried to sell me 2 telling me there was one under each battery. At $35.00 I told him I would come back if I needed the other one.
